WebMar 5, 2024 · The Binomial Distribution. The Binomial distribution describes the probability of obtaining k successes in n binomial experiments. If a random variable X follows a binomial distribution, then the probability that X = k successes can be found by the following formula: P(X=k) = n C k * p k * (1-p) n-k. where: n: number of trials; k: number of ... WebJun 19, 2024 · The definition boils down to these four conditions: Fixed number of trials. Independent trials. Two different classifications. The probability of success stays the same for all trials. (Hint: Use Excel’s =BINOMDIST () function to ... duty free vegas mallWebMar 11, 2024 · The Binomial distribution function is used when there are only two possible outcomes, a success or a faliure. A success occurs with the probability p and a failure with the probability 1-p. Suppose now that in n independent trials the binomial random variable X represents the number of successes.
